Do I need the G permit to apply for this role in Ticino as an Italian cross-border worker?
Yes, if you are resident in Italy within the 20 km border zone. The Swiss employer files the G-permit application at the Ticino cantonal migration office after the contract is signed — first issuance takes 2-6 weeks, then automatic yearly renewal for as long as the employment continues. Weekly return to your Italian home is required to keep the status. Note: this listing allows remote work — teleworking above 25 % of your time can shift your social-security base to Italy, so confirm the agreed remote share with HR before signing.
